Minimizing thick plants is a critical aspect of landscape management, assisting to restore order, improve aesthetic appeals, and promote plant health. Overgrowth can restrict airflow, reduce sunshine penetration, and create opportunities for bugs and disease. Pruning and thinning are the main techniques for handling dense or unruly vegetation, allowing plants to thrive while preserving a controlled appearance. The process involves selectively eliminating excess branches, stems, and foliage, constantly thinking about the natural development routine of each species. Timing is vital; some plants react best to pruning throughout inactivity, while flowering ranges might require post-bloom trimming to protect blossoms. Correct method makes sure cuts are tidy and located to encourage healthy brand-new development. In addition to boosting plant health, lowering overgrowth enhances availability and visibility in the landscape Paths, driveways, and outside living spaces become much safer and more inviting. Long-term maintenance plans prevent future overgrowth, ensuring a well balanced and unified landscape.
